    As your primary healthcare provider, Dr. Rosales offers expert diagnosis and management for a wide range of common health conditions. Common areas of focus include:

    • Gastroesophageal Reflux Disease (GERD): GERD, or acid reflux, is a digestive disorder where stomach acid flows back into the esophagus, causing heartburn and other symptoms, and internists help manage it with medication, lifestyle changes, or other treatments.
    • COPD (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ease): An internist plays a key role in managing COPD, a progressive lung disease, by helping patients control their symptoms through medication, oxygen therapy, and lifestyle changes, improving their overall health.
    • Painful Urination (Dysuria): Burning or discomfort during urination is a common symptom an internist can assess, providing diagnosis and a plan to relieve your pain and address any infection.
    • Osteoporosis: If you have osteoporosis, an internist can help you develop a treatment plan that might include medication to increase bone density and reduce fracture risk, along with lifestyle changes.
    • Tension Headache: Tension headaches are a common type of headache that cause mild to moderate pain, and an internist can help you find relief through diagnosis and treatment recommendations.
    • Dysphagia: Dysphagia makes eating and drinking challenging. Your internist can investigate the underlying cause and develop a treatment plan.
    • Gout: An internist plays a key role in managing your gout, a form of arthritis, by providing effective treatments to alleviate pain and prevent long-term complications.
    • Osteoarthritis: Osteoarthritis pain and stiffness can be managed effectively by an internist, who will work with you to develop an individualized treatment plan.
    • Acute Pharyngitis: An internist plays a key role in managing acute pharyngitis, helping to relieve discomfort and prevent complications from the infection.
    • Gait Abnormality: If you're having trouble walking normally, like limping or stumbling, an internist can diagnose the underlying condition causing this gait abnormality.
    • Chronic Sinusitis: Chronic sinusitis is a long-term infection or inflammation of the sinuses, and an internist can help diagnose the cause and develop a treatment plan to manage your symptoms.
    • Gastroparesis: Experiencing persistent nausea, vomiting, and stomach pain? Gastroparesis, a condition affecting stomach emptying, could be the reason, and an internist can help you find relief and treatment.

    To provide comprehensive and patient-centered care, Dr. Rosales offers a range of services designed to diagnose, manage, and treat various health concerns:

    • Advance Directive End of Life Planning: An advance directive is a legal document that outlines your preferences for medical care in the future, should you become incapacitated.
    • Electrocardiogram (EKG): An EKG is a painless test that records the electrical signals from your heart, providing valuable information to diagnose heart conditions and guide treatment.
    • Diabetic Foot Care: This service focuses on examining your feet to detect any issues related to diabetes, such as sores, numbness, or infections.
    • Alcohol or Substance Misuse Screening and Counseling: Internal medicine physicians offer confidential counseling and support to help patients struggling with alcohol or substance use disorders.
    • Diabetes Counseling: A diabetes counselor provides education and support to help you make healthy lifestyle choices to manage your diabetes effectively.
    • Cardiovascular Stress Test: A cardiovascular stress test helps your doctor assess your heart's ability to handle physical exertion by monitoring its function during exercise.
    • Coumadin Management: Coumadin management includes regular check-ups and blood tests to ensure your blood-thinning medication is at the optimal level for your health.

    Here are answers to some common questions about receiving Internal Medicine care with Dr. Rosales:

    What is the difference between an Internal Medicine doctor and a Family Medicine doctor?
    Internal Medicine physicians, or Internists, specialize in adult healthcare, typically for patients 18 and older. They have extensive training in diagnosing and managing complex adult illnesses and chronic conditions. Family Medicine physicians, on the other hand, care for patients of all ages, including children.
    I have multiple chronic conditions, like heart disease and diabetes. Is an Internist a good choice for me?
    Yes. Managing multiple chronic conditions is a core strength of Internal Medicine. Dr. Rosales is an expert in understanding how different adult diseases interact and can coordinate all aspects of care, including medications and specialist visits, to create a cohesive health plan.
    Since you don't treat children, will I need to find a new doctor when I get older?
    No. Internal medicine covers the entire adult lifespan, and many internists have expertise in geriatrics, making them well-suited to care for you as you age.
